The yearly load duration curve of a certain power station can be approximated as straight line; the maximum and minimum loads being 40 MW and 10 MW respectively. To meet this load, three turbine generator units, two rated at 20 MW each and one at 10 MW are installed. Draw the load duration curve and determine: (i) Installed capacity (ii) Plant capacity factor (iii) kWh output per year
